The iFOUR
The iFOUR microdispensing instrument offers a wide range of options for precise liquid handling in the picoliter to nanoliter range. Its compact benchtop design ensures seamless integration into any laboratory environment, making it an ideal complement to your micropipetting and liquid handling workflows.

Dispensing Technology
Engineered for precision and flexibility, our non-contact Microdispensing Technology supports a wide volume range - from nanoliters down to picoliters. It is ideally suited for handling even the most limited and sensitive samples, making it the perfect solution for experimental applications such as microarray printing.

Applications
The iFOUR is your reliable tool for advanced microdispensing: whether developing diagnostic tests, loading biosensors with proteins, aptamers, or oligonucleotides, or creating microarrays on chips, slides, or microtiter plates. Its precision and versatility support consistent results across a range of sensitive applications.

Spot detection with integrated head camera
Quality control with the iFOUR's integrated head camera system: Define target positions and reference points on the target substrate, recognize spots manually or by automatically recording all spots during your run. This video shows you how easy it works.
